As a Tool Room Technician, you’ll set up, adjust, and operate a wide range of tool room equipment to manufacture, repair, and modify tooling used in production. You’ll support operators, improve tooling processes, and keep equipment running safely and efficiently.

Responsibilities

  • Set up and operate lathes, mills, grinders, and CNC equipment
  • Program CNC machines, select tooling, and adjust for wear and material changes
  • Perform fabrication, machining, and preventative maintenance on tooling
  • Verify parts and tooling using precision measuring instruments
  • Support Production to keep machines safe, efficient, and running to spec
  • Complete complex machining setups and adapt tooling when required
  • Identify and resolve tooling issues
  • Improvise temporary tooling when needed
  • Partner with Production, Engineering, and Maintenance to troubleshoot issues
  • Assist with Root Cause Analysis on recurring production problems
  • Build, modify, and repair tools, dies, fixtures, jigs, and attachments
  • Interpret blueprints, sketches, or concepts to plan and lay out work
  • Select materials, document tool changes, and update component records
  • Perform detailed bench work, including polishing, grinding, fitting, and aligning
  • Identify drawing issues and escalate appropriately
